4 Permanent lter cleaning
The vacuum cleaner is tted with an electromagnetic
lter cleaning unit which can be used to shake the
dust off the folding lter cassettes.
The folding lter cassettes are cleaned alternately
so that continuous working can be guaranteed.
- Continuous monitoring of the lter lling level through differential
pressure measurement, for an absolutely precise on-demand
lter cleaning during the operation
- Thereby constant high air ow cleaning guaranteed during the
operation, even for critical types of dust

5.2 Dispose of the PE emptying and disposal bag
▷ PE emptying and disposal bag: Switch the vacuum cleaner on,
shake the folding lter cassettes. Switch off the vacuum cleaner
(see short-form instructions
).
▷ Fit mouth protection.
▷ Remove suction hose, close off the suction spigot with a plug*.
▷ Open the side latches, remove the top section.
Before setting aside the top section, switch to >IR< position, to
draw up any oating dust which may exist.
▷ Close off the PE emptying and disposal bag carefully with the
tape provided.
▷ Carefully pull the ange off the suction spigot and close it off
▷ Remove the PE emptying and disposal bag carefully from the
container
▷ Dispose of the vacuumed up material in accordance with legal
requirements.
